How much do leasing ass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for leasing assistant in Boca Raton, FL is $18.34,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.53 and $20.77 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Will AI replace leasing agents?

Leasing agents perform tasks such as showing properties, screening tenants, and handling lease agreements, which require interpersonal skills and judgment. While AI can automate administrative tasks and provide virtual tours, it is unlikely to fully replace leasing agents due to the need for personalized customer service and complex decision-making. Instead, AI is expected to serve as a tool to enhance efficiency and support leasing professionals.

What is the difference between Leasing Assistant vs Leasing Agent?

AspectLeasing AssistantLeasing Agent
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may prefer real estate licensesHigh school diploma; real estate license often required
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, supporting leasing teamOn-site at properties, interacting directly with prospective tenants
Employer & IndustryProperty management companies, leasing officesReal estate agencies, property management firms
Primary ResponsibilitiesAssist with paperwork, data entry, schedulingShow properties, negotiate lease terms, close deals

While both roles support leasing operations, Leasing Assistants mainly handle administrative tasks, whereas Leasing Agents actively engage with clients and close lease agreements. The roles often overlap but differ in responsibilities and required licenses.

How does a Leasing Assistant typically collaborate with property managers and maintenance teams?

Leasing Assistants play a key role in supporting property managers by handling prospective tenant inquiries, scheduling property viewings, and preparing lease agreements. They frequently liaise with maintenance teams to coordinate move-in and move-out inspections, address maintenance requests from tenants, and ensure properties are ready for showing. Effective communication and teamwork are essential, as Leasing Assistants help streamline operations and contribute to a positive experience for both tenants and staff.

What are leasing assistants?

Leasing assistants are professionals who support property managers and leasing agents in the rental process for residential or commercial properties. Their duties often include greeting prospective tenants, showing properties, processing rental applications, handling paperwork, and responding to inquiries. Leasing assistants play an important role in ensuring a smooth leasing process and providing excellent customer service to potential and current tenants. They may also assist with marketing available units and conducting background checks. Overall, they help maintain occupancy rates and support the administrative functions of a leasing office.
